CentOS 5 Released
posted by
Thom Holwerda
on Thu 12th Apr 2007 21:01 UTC, submitted by
danieldk
CentOS 5
has been released
. This release contains many enhancements, including the integration of Xen, a new SELinux policy that allows for easier modification, AIGLX/compiz, and up to date versions of important opensource software.
